Output cedbd5ec281fb798bc87c59cd8dce7a95f8f50e89ede821b1ce7ff84bad40a5f:0

value
21627600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d0b2842704cf570e33c9493a85e23d9e1967c5 OP_EQUAL
address
34gXZE7jeoMNnuK2w5iuyUJNZYzSfNRtLN
transaction
cedbd5ec281fb798bc87c59cd8dce7a95f8f50e89ede821b1ce7ff84bad40a5f
confirmations
429247
spent
true